May 1, 2012, 4:32 pm The York County Economic Development Board and the Rock Hill Economic Development Corporation today agreed to seek 15-thousand dollars each to study property along the I-77 corridor to see if it can be developed for future business use. March 26, 2012, 7:33 pm After a second review Monday night before Rock Hill City Council, council members approved 20-thousand dollars in hospitality funding to market the Old Town Historic Walking Tour. February 27, 2012, 6:51 pm Changes could soon be coming in the way the city’s downtown parking ordinances are enforced. Monday night, Rock Hill City Council unanimously approved the first reading of an ordinance to revamp how parking offenders are tracked, equipping the parking enforcement officer with a handheld computer to electronically track visitors who park in time-limited spaces downtown. November 28, 2011, 8:48 pm ROCK HILL — Monday night, Rock Hill City Council took its first step in reducing business permit fees for commercial building permits that city staff identified as significantly higher than other cities.
